In the wake of a newspaper report stating that Tamil Nadu Chief Ministers had not declared their assets since long, Chief Minister Jayalalithaa today said she possesses assets worth over Rs 51 crore and has not purchased any new property since coming to power three months ago.

Jayalalithaa told the state assembly that she had mentioned the details of her assets in the affidavit filed by her during the April 13 elections and "therefore, there is no need to furnish any (fresh details)".

Her remarks came in response to the issue raised by C K Tamilarasan of the Republic Party of India in the wake of the newspaper report.

She said the particular daily had come out with the report "as if it is bringing out a big secret".

"The Election Commission has stipulated that details of property should be mentioned when one contests Lok Sabha or Assembly polls. I had attached details of my property along with the nomination papers when I submitted them to contest from Srirangam constituency. The details of my assets had been widely reported," she said.
